  • Model Technics fuel

    Hi I know most model technics fuels are no good for heli flying but does anyone know if it is safe to use Model technics ProPower 10 on a OS32 sx H

    I understand it has 18%synth oil.

    Just wondered if it is safe to use it before I **** up my motor.

    I will be getting some wildcat 15 or 20 soon to save all this unkown hassle

    cheers Gav

  • #2
    It's quite likely to be fine. I highly doubt it will do any damage to your engine!

    That said, I recommend to people that you don't swap and change fuels so if you are planning on using Wildcat, why not start out with it?

            I was a big fan of Coolpower 15% until I tried Wildcat 15%.

            It contains 18% of 100% synthetic high grade Klotz oil. I have found my model to start easier, run cooler and not eat glow plugs since I switched to it.

            Also 1us Gal of 15% = £12.26
            1 us Gal of 30% = £14.35 (oil mix is 21%)

                              Originally posted by Made2Fade View Post
                              Im just got put off instantly by all the gunk that comes out the back and the residue it leaves on my pipes. Thats why i wouldnt use any model technics fuel at all now.
                              Lee
                              This is not anything to do with MT per se but a fact of life with castor based oil rather than synthetics.

                              Although having said that a large percentage of MT's fuels are still stuck back in Gimmerdom and rely heavily on Castor

                              Propower is very clean otherwise I'd leave it alone as well
